IPS Adhesives' Integra Adhesives Launches Xi+ Surface Bonding Technology

Adhesives, Industry News,

Integra Adhesives, an IPS adhesives brand, announced the launch of their next evolution of Surface Bonder XI,  Integra Xi+, which the company reports delivers expanded substrate compatibility and enhanced versatility while maintaining the familiar application characteristics professionals depend on.

The new enhanced formulation delivers superior performance on porcelain, marble, and sintered surfaces while maintaining trusted Xi characteristics according to Integra.

Xi+ features enhanced bonding capabilities and substrate compatibility across a wide range of materials. The new formulation delivers particularly improved performance on porcelain, marble, and sintered surfaces—materials increasingly specified in contemporary design projects.

The formulation delivers consistent working time of 10-15 minutes with 20-30 minute fixture time, while maintaining the flow and sag properties fabricators know and trust. With 300+ color-matched options for seamless installations and Greenguard certification for indoor air quality standards, Xi+ addresses the evolving needs of surface fabrication professionals.
